Output 666b74ba151a6ab17b33fcef4d2659f116b6f6148a887a3881dd2dc27ddbdbc8: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f936bf334668af8a195aa025bbdf543347f6db54 OP_EQUAL
address
3QQjmBvcsAHdW5oeK7kDNDMipyzX95QZYz
transaction
666b74ba151a6ab17b33fcef4d2659f116b6f6148a887a3881dd2dc27ddbdbc8
spent
true